no clutch pressure on new ZC?
OK. the motor/trans. is out of the car. I put a new Si clutch on it( using Si trans. and flywheel). When I first put it together the release arm(?) on the trans. had alot of pressure, you couldn't pull it by hand, atleast not easily. well i put it all in the car, went to start it, pushed the clutch a couple times and the last time I pushed it there was a noise. kinda like thunk, and I had no clutch pressure. after alot of trouble pulling the trans. itself, I yanked everything out. nothing looks wrong. Does anybody have any ideas? please I need my car back. oh yeah, it's an 89 DX with a jap-ZC.
if when you were putting the clutch in, you messed with the spring inside the tranny on the release arm, im willing to bet you put it in wrong (because i did, and pedal sank right to the floor just like you described in about 10 mins after install)
DID you check the cable where it attaches to the clutch pedal underneath the DASH.
those break sometimes. or the clutch cable itself by the lever.
